I’ve been giving my usual park a break the past few weeks because I stumbled across another park that’s been producing like crazy (for me anyway). I’ve now found silver 3 out of 4 hunts, got my first Indian head penny (1907), 18 wheats ranging from the teens to the 40s, and some weird period items like a 1940s-era lipstick tube, a 1920s-era silver plated spoon, and today I got some mid-century China and what looks like it might be a brass hat pin.
Silver #1 was a 1943-S merc.
Silver #2 was a 1911 Australian three pence that was in a hole with a 191x wheat penny, which really threw me for a loop.
I got silver numbers 3, 4 & 5 today: 1945-S war nickel, 1929-S merc & a freakin 1911 Barber!
The barber rang up as a bouncy 17-20 on the Equinox, and I figured it could be a wheat next to some iron, which I’ve been running across a lot. Turns out, it was under a giant rock, so it really caught be by surprise when it popped out.
I popped the war nickel right at the end for the trifecta.
The IHP was from another day, but here it is.
Today’s haul:
This park is bizarre. All of these old coins were within about 4” of the surface and some of the wheats were less than an inch down. Not sure what’s going on there, but I’ll take it!
